Abstract
This paper reviews the research articles published in the years between 2016 and 2017 with a focus on using Linked Data technologies for enhancing learning. For this purpose, a survey was conducted and articles were selected according to two main criteria: (1) the paper must be in the technology-enhanced learning domain and published in one of the well-recognized journals indexed by the Institute for Scientific Information (ISI) and listed in the Social Science Citation Index (SSCI), and (2) the paper must clearly show how to consume, produce, or both consume and produce Linked Data in the learning context. The survey results show the importance of using Linked Data as a powerful educational technology.
